Federal and Provincial/Territorial Tax Brackets
Your taxable income in the following tax brackets.
Federal Tax Bracket | Federal Tax Rates |
---|---|
$57,375.00 or less | 14.5% |
$57,375.00 - $114,749.99 | 20.5% |
$114,750.00 - $177,881.99 | 26% |
$177,882.00 - $253,413.99 | 29% |
More than $253,414.00 | 33% |
Yukon Tax Bracket | Yukon Tax Rates |
---|---|
$57,375.00 or less | 6.4% |
$57,375.00 - $114,749.99 | 9% |
$114,750.00 - $177,881.99 | 10.9% |
$177,882.00 - $499,999.99 | 12.8% |
More than $500,000.00 | 15% |

Region | Total Income | Total Deductions | Net Pay | Avg. Tax Rate | Comp. Deduction Rate |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Nunavut | $47,853.00 | $8,299.39 | $39,553.61 | 10.19% | 17.34% |
Alberta | $47,853.00 | $8,628.42 | $39,224.58 | 10.88% | 18.03% |
Northwest Territories | $47,853.00 | $8,870.25 | $38,982.75 | 11.38% | 18.54% |
British Columbia | $47,853.00 | $8,891.64 | $38,961.36 | 11.43% | 18.58% |
Yukon | $47,853.00 | $9,020.89 | $38,832.11 | 11.7% | 18.85% |
Ontario | $47,853.00 | $9,347.80 | $38,505.20 | 12.38% | 19.53% |
Saskatchewan | $47,853.00 | $9,888.02 | $37,964.98 | 13.51% | 20.66% |
New Brunswick | $47,853.00 | $10,234.26 | $37,618.74 | 14.23% | 21.39% |
Manitoba | $47,853.00 | $10,403.18 | $37,449.82 | 14.59% | 21.74% |
Newfoundland and Labrador | $47,853.00 | $10,429.02 | $37,423.98 | 14.64% | 21.79% |
Quebec | $47,853.00 | $10,598.12 | $37,254.88 | 14.41% | 22.15% |
Prince Edward Island | $47,853.00 | $10,685.37 | $37,167.63 | 15.17% | 22.33% |
Nova Scotia | $47,853.00 | $11,256.20 | $36,596.80 | 16.37% | 23.52% |
